On Thursday, Bath & Body Works Inc. (NYSE:BBWI) retained its Buy rating and $55.00 price target from financial services firm TD Cowen. The endorsement follows a series of investor meetings with Eva Boratto, the Chief Financial Officer of Bath & Body Works. During these discussions, several key points were highlighted that underline the company's ongoing strategy and future expectations.

The firm's analysis points out Bath & Body Works' successful emphasis on introducing new products, which is crucial for increasing average unit retail (AUR) and improving merchandise margins. This strategy of continually refreshing the product lineup is resonating with customers and is expected to drive financial performance.

TD Cowen also noted that Bath & Body Works anticipates a sales upturn in the second half of 2024. This expected increase in sales is part of the company's strategic outlook and is based on current management projections.

Furthermore, international sales for Bath & Body Works are projected to see a positive shift during the same period, as the company's total system sales showed stability in the first quarter of 2024. The stabilization in early 2024 is seen as a precursor to the anticipated improvement in international market performance later in the year.

In summary, TD Cowen's reiteration of a Buy rating for Bath & Body Works reflects confidence in the company's strategic focus and its potential for improved financial metrics in the latter half of 2024. The firm's analysis is based on recent discussions with the company's CFO and their assessment of the company's business trajectory.

In other recent news, Bath & Body Works demonstrated a strong start to fiscal 2024 with its first-quarter earnings surpassing expectations. Despite a slight dip in net sales, the company's earnings per diluted share (EPS) rose to $0.38, marking a 15% increase from the adjusted EPS of the previous year. Net sales reached $1.4 billion, a marginal decline of 0.9% year-over-year but still above company forecasts.

BMO Capital Markets showed confidence in Bath & Body Works by raising its price target on the company's shares to $55 from $50, while maintaining an Outperform rating. This decision was based on the company's first-quarter performance, which included a revenue beat, improved gross margins, growth in earnings before interest and taxes (EBIT), and reduced leverage.

BMO Capital views Bath & Body Works' first-quarter results as a sign of steady progress. The firm believes that the company is on a path of improvement and has expectations of the company's valuation reaching higher levels in the double-digit price-to-earnings (PE) range.

Bath & Body Works' strategic initiatives, including expanding product categories and investing in technology, are contributing to customer loyalty growth. The company has adjusted its full-year outlook, raising the midpoint of its guidance while retaining the high end. These are among the recent developments that investors should note.
